Terrible tool! DO NOT use where a precise hole is required!

So I bought this to put a peep hole in my metal door. This was recommended in a video I watched while researching the project. I saw him use this tool and it worked for him. That's why I ordered it. I checked the racquet before I started and it looked fine. Did a great job drilling the back of the door. But it failed when drilling the front side hole. Everything started well; but mid-drill it began to sway wildly and uncontrollably. When I stopped to inspect the bat, this is what it looked like (see image). The center drill was no longer centered in the hole saw; resulting in an absolute mess of half a hole in my front door. I tried re-centering it but it kept going out of order. I had to resort to other non-metallic cutting bits in my collection to finish the hole. Terrible experience. Needless to say I sent the racket back. It might be defective, and the rest of the supplies are fine; but I wouldn't buy it again.
